Assisted Living Costs in Holland Ohio

When considering the transition to assisted living, understanding the financial aspect is crucial for making an informed decision. In Holland, Ohio, the costs of assisted living can vary based on the level of care required, the amenities offered, and the facility's location. However, residents and their families can expect to find quality care options that align with their budgetary needs.

The average cost of assisted living in Holland, Ohio, is approximately $4,070 per month. This figure is slightly below the statewide average of $4,635 per month, as reported by Genworth's Cost of Care Survey. It's important to note that this cost typically covers basic services such as room and board, help with daily living activities and access to health and wellness programs.

For those concerned about the financial burden, it's worth exploring government support programs available in the area. While Medicare does not typically cover the costs of assisted living, Medicaid's Assisted Living Waiver Program may provide financial assistance to eligible Ohio residents, helping to manage the expenses associated with this type of care.

Residents of Holland are also near excellent medical facilities, such as the ProMedica Wildwood Orthopaedic and Spine Hospital, which has been recognized with the America's 50 Best Hospitals Award™ for the years 2024, 2023, and 2022. Access to such high-quality healthcare can be a comforting factor for those considering assisted living.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Holland Ohio

When considering long-term care options for seniors, it's crucial to understand the differences between Assisted Living, Memory Care, Nursing Homes, and Independent Living facilities, especially in areas like Holland, Ohio, where choices abound.

Assisted Living facilities in Holland offer a blend of independence and care, providing residents with individualized assistance with daily activities, medication management, and various social opportunities. These communities are designed for seniors who are mostly independent but may require some help with day-to-day tasks.

Memory Care units, often located within Assisted Living facilities or as stand-alone communities, offer specialized care for individuals with Alzheimer's disease or other forms of dementia. The environments are secure and structured, providing a higher level of supervision and programs tailored to memory preservation and enhancement.

Nursing Homes, also known as skilled nursing facilities, provide the highest level of care outside a hospital. They cater to residents with serious health issues requiring constant medical attention, rehabilitation services, or those who need assistance with most or all activities of daily living.

Independent Living communities are for seniors who can live on their own but prefer the convenience and social opportunities that come with community living. These facilities often provide amenities such as meals, housekeeping, maintenance, and recreational activities, but do not typically offer personal care services.

In Holland, Ohio, seniors and their families can choose from these options based on the level of care needed, lifestyle preferences, and budget. Costs can vary widely, with Independent Living being the most affordable and Nursing Homes the most expensive due to the intensive care provided. Assisted Living and Memory Care costs are generally in the middle, depending on the level of care and services required. Eligibility for each type of facility is determined by an individual's health status and the ability to perform daily activities independently.

How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Holland, Ohio

Assisted living facilities provide a blend of independence and care for seniors who require assistance with daily activities but do not need the full-time health care services provided in a nursing home. In Holland, Ohio, determining whether you or a loved one is eligible for assisted living involves several steps and considerations.

Firstly, an assessment of the individual's care needs is essential. Assisted living is suitable for those who need help with activities such as bathing, dressing, medication management, and mobility. In Ohio, this typically involves a needs assessment conducted by a healthcare professional to ensure that the level of care offered by an assisted living facility matches the individual's requirements.

Financial qualification is another critical aspect. Assisted living costs can vary widely, and it's important to review one's financial resources to pay for services. In Holland, Ohio, individuals may explore various government programs for financial assistance. One such program is the Assisted Living Waiver Program, which helps cover the cost of care for those who meet the eligibility criteria, including having a Medicaid-eligible income and requiring a nursing home level of care.

To qualify for the Assisted Living Waiver Program, applicants must be Ohio residents, have an assessed need for a nursing home level of care, and choose to reside in an assisted living facility that participates in the program. It's advisable to contact the Area Agency on Aging for assistance with the application process and to find participating facilities.

Additionally, it's important to ensure that the chosen assisted living facility is licensed by the Ohio Department of Health. Licensing ensures that the facility meets the state's standards for care and safety.

Advantages and Disadvantages: Assisted Living in Holland, Ohio

Assisted living offers a unique blend of independence and care that caters to seniors who require help with daily activities but still wish to maintain a level of autonomy. In Holland, Ohio, this form of senior living has both its benefits and limitations.

One of the primary advantages of assisted living in Holland is the community's focus on providing personalized care within a comfortable setting. Residents can enjoy social interaction, organized activities, and amenities like fitness centers and libraries, which are integral for mental and physical well-being. Additionally, Holland's assisted living facilities often feature beautiful, serene environments, as the area is known for its lush landscapes and peaceful neighborhoods.

Safety is another significant benefit. With 24-hour supervision and assistance readily available, families can have peace of mind knowing that their loved ones are in a secure environment. Moreover, Holland's proximity to top-notch healthcare providers ensures that residents have quick access to medical care when needed.

However, assisted living in Holland does come with its disadvantages. Cost can be a prohibitive factor for many families, as these facilities can be expensive, and not all costs are covered by insurance or Medicare. It's important for potential residents and their families to thoroughly understand the financial commitment involved.

Another drawback is the potential for a loss of privacy and independence. Moving into an assisted living facility often requires downsizing from a larger home to a smaller apartment or room, which can be a challenging transition for some seniors. Additionally, while the structured environment is beneficial for many, it may feel restrictive for those who are used to living without set schedules or limitations.

In conclusion, while assisted living in Holland, Ohio, offers numerous benefits like enhanced safety, community engagement, and access to care, it is essential to weigh these against the costs and changes to one's lifestyle and independence. Prospective residents and their families should carefully consider both sides to make the most informed decision.
